Woven Orthopedics gets 2nd FDA clearance for Ogmend

Woven Orthopedics earned its second FDA 510(k) clearance for the Ogmed implantable sleeve, the company said Feb. 29.

Ogmend is used to help secure stable screw fixation, and the large size version of the implant has clearance, according to a news release. The medium and large versions of Ogmend are available in the U.S. and Europe.

“The large Ogmend provides surgeons with a unique and simple tool for a number of situations where larger size screws are more common, such as longer construct corrections, complex thoracolumbar revisions, and complex spinal deformities,” Woven’s Commercial Director, Justin Loosvelt, said in the release.
